In the realm of astronomy, few terms evoke curiosity and wonder quite like "Sadalmelik." This intriguing word is derived from Arabic roots, with a meaning that resonates through the ages. Sadalmelik is the name of a star in the constellation Aquarius and holds a special place in both astronomical classification and cultural significance.
The name Sadalmelik itself is believed to translate to "the lucky star of the king" or "the king's luck" in Arabic. This etymology reflects the historical connection between celestial phenomena and the governance or fortune of rulers. In many ancient cultures, stars were seen as omens or indicators of a king's fate, making Sadalmelik a fitting representative of such beliefs.

The constellation Aquarius, where Sadalmelik resides, has its own rich tapestry of myths and stories. In Greek mythology, Aquarius is often portrayed as a water-bearer, symbolizing the flow of life and the sustenance of civilization. In this context, Sadalmelik serves as a beacon of luck and abundance, reinforcing its significance as not merely a celestial body but a symbol of hope and fortune.
